Towards the end, Adam transforms to He-Man right in front of the villagers, yet no-one seems to notice!
The Tingler is re-used from Cambro the Giant in "The Heart of a Giant"... in fact, the whole episode is basically a rip-off of the latter.
The village of Ruckstown doesn't seem particularly Eternian at all... not in name or appearance... and why do the villagers have Earth names, like Squire Wilkins? Not a very He-Man-ish setting at all...
